Under Contract | 429 Stirlington Road

Columbia, SC

 

Listed for $215,900


 

Located in Irmo, this one level, all brick home offers a huge addition with fireplace and beam ceiling detail, three bedrooms, one full bath, family room, kitchen with white cabinets and a dining area. The backyard is huge and offers a large patio and fireplace. 1 bedroom with closet not shown in pictures. New roof in 2023, HVAC is 1 year old. Close to restaurants and shopping in Irmo/Harbison.
